Understanding Anabolic Steroids
Anabolic steroids are synthetic derivatives of testosterone that promote muscle growth and performance enhancement. They are widely used by bodybuilders, athletes, and fitness enthusiasts. However, their misuse can lead to severe health risks and legal repercussions.

Safety and Health Risks
While anabolic steroids can provide significant benefits, they also come with considerable risks:
- Potential for liver damage
- Hormonal imbalances leading to infertility or other health issues
- Increased risk of cardiovascular problems
- Psychological effects, such as aggression or mood swings
